ELECTRICITY TRANSMISSION AND DISTRIBUTION SYSTEMS (ACCESS) ACT 1994 - SECT 95

95 .         Regulations for access and pricing — existing access agreements

        (1)         Regulations may be made under section 96 providing for matters relating to —

            (a)         access to, and pricing for, electricity transmission capacity; and

            (b)         access to, and pricing for, electricity distribution capacity,

                to the extent that provision in respect of those matters is necessary or expedient for the operation and enforcement of existing access agreements.

        (2)         For the purposes of subsection (1) an existing access agreement is —

            (a)         an access agreement as defined in the Electricity Transmission Regulations 1996 regulation 3(1); or

            (b)         a distribution access agreement as defined in the Electricity Distribution Regulations 1997 regulation 3(1),

                that is in operation on 1 July 2007.

        (3)         Without limiting subsection (1) the regulations may, to the extent mentioned in that subsection, make provision for any matter in respect of which regulations could have been made under Schedule 5 clause 2(2), (3) or (4) or Schedule 6 clause 2(2), (3) or (4).

        [Section 95 inserted in Gazette 26 Jun 2007 p. 3020.]
